Port of Spain Province precipitation in October: frequently asked questions

How much rainfall does Port of Spain Province, Trinidad & Tobago receive in October?

Port-of-Spain often experiences a notable amount of rain in October, with an average of about 125 mm (4.9 in). The city's weather is known to change unexpectedly because of these showers.

How many days does it rain in Port of Spain Province, Trinidad & Tobago in October?

On average, Port-of-Spain has about 20 days days of rain in October.

Is October part of the rainy season in Port of Spain Province, Trinidad & Tobago?

Not really. October is outside the wettest stretch of the year in Port of Spain Province, Trinidad & Tobago.

What is the wettest city in October in Port of Spain Province, Trinidad & Tobago?

Based on our records, Maracas Bay Village receives the most rainfall in Port of Spain Province, Trinidad & Tobago in October, averaging about 131 mm (5.2 in).

What is the driest city in October in Port of Spain Province, Trinidad & Tobago?

Based on our database, Port-of-Spain sees the least rainfall in Port of Spain Province, Trinidad & Tobago in October, with around 125 mm (4.9 in) on average.
